Chelino's Mexican Restaurant
1612 S Boulevard St
Edmond, OK
73034
Chelino's Mexican Restaurant








Chelino's Mexican Restaurant
1612 S Boulevard St
Edmond, OK
1612 S Boulevard St
Edmond, OK
Leaflet | Map data © OpenStreetMap contributors
Directions
Find Nearby
Located on S Boulevard St just south of E 15th St.